Transaction 9bb3d66075b5af37525317c80d22c7567432169b9bbbb8e4fac88eca4620230a
1 Input
2 Outputs
- 9bb3d66075b5af37525317c80d22c7567432169b9bbbb8e4fac88eca4620230a:0
- 9bb3d66075b5af37525317c80d22c7567432169b9bbbb8e4fac88eca4620230a:1
value 14000000
address 17EysHbTEoQW9xEJikB8LFfWjtKsm7d1br
value 1934546959
address 1KRvvqebjMn2SEkwWBb8mu8jCjJUmKKnwZ